Synopsis

Considered an immigrant, common and plain, Catherine de Medici is married into the 16th century French court as an orphaned teenager expected to bring a fortune in dowry and produce many heirs, only to discover that her husband is in love with an older woman, her dowry is unpaid and she’s unable to concieve. Yet, only with her intelligence and determination, she manages to keep her marriage alive and masters the bloodsport that is the monarchy better than anyone else, ruling France for 50 years.

Episodes

2 seasons · 16 episodes

Ended · 16 aired
Season 1
8 episodes · 8 aired
▾
  • E1
    Medici Bitch
    Aired · Mon, Sep 12, 2022 · 55m

    Queen Catherine confides in a servant girl and begins to tell the story of her life, including the circumstances surrounding her arrival at the French Royal Court at the age of 14.

  • E2
    To War Rather Than To Bed
    Aired · Mon, Sep 19, 2022 · 60m

    Young Catherine begins to learn how to outwit the royal household in order to secure her future.

  • E3
    The Price
    Aired · Mon, Sep 26, 2022 · 57m

    Prince Henri returns from war with a new mistress, Filippa, and a baby. Catherine resorts to extreme measures to produce an heir.

  • E4
    A New Era
    Aired · Mon, Oct 3, 2022 · 55m

    Catherine has become a mother. King Francis suffers a fall from his horse while hunting with Henri and Catherine.

  • E5
    The First Regency
    Aired · Mon, Oct 10, 2022 · 60m

    King Henri departs to lead an army to defend France and places Catherine in charge as Regent, allowing her to test her powers further. Catherine asks Rahima to search Mary's room for a letter.

  • E6
    The Last Joust
    Aired · Mon, Oct 17, 2022 · 60m

    Catherine has a dream that predicts that her husband will be wounded while jousting. Catherine and Henri decide that their son Francis should delay his wedding to Mary.

  • E7
    An Attack on the King
    Aired · Mon, Oct 24, 2022 · 60m

    Mary visits Rahima and recounts her side of the story of life at the Royal Court. Catherine and Mary have conflicting views when it comes to freedom of religion in France.

  • E8
    A Queen Is Made
    Aired · Mon, Oct 31, 2022 · 60m

    The planned kidnapping of King Francis goes awry but Catherine devises a new plan to allow her control of the country.

Season 2
8 episodes · 8 aired
▾
  • E1
    Grand Tour
    Aired · Sat, Jul 13, 2024 · 60m

    Catherine aims to unite France under King Charles IX, pushing her agenda of a secular state; the Bourbons present an ambitious trade deal with Protestant England; as tensions rise on the Privy Council, the Guise's plan to reignite religious conflict.

  • E2
    Second Coming
    Aired · Sat, Jul 20, 2024 · 60m

    With peace on a knife's edge, Catherine attempts to calm tensions by allowing the Bourbons to pursue the trade deal with England and halting the investigation into the Duke of Guise's arson involvement.

  • E3
    Death of a Prince
    Aired · Sat, Jul 27, 2024 · 60m

    News of Edith's miracle spreads throughout Europe; the Bourbon's leverage an opportunity for England to exploit France; Catherine must return urgently to France when Anjou's temper causes damage.

  • E4
    Judas
    Aired · Sat, Aug 3, 2024 · 60m

    Charles is ready to make his own rules, rejecting his mother's influence; with a rebellion on the rise, a mysterious plan is set, but when loyalty can be so easily swayed...miracles can happen.

  • E5
    Time With the Family
    Aired · Sat, Aug 10, 2024 · 60m

    Catherine relinquishes her seat on the Privy Council, but not before securing a place for Anjou; a religious war is on the horizon as Queen Elizabeth lands in the Netherlands; France's saving grace may be a marriage.

  • E6
    Courting the Valois
    Aired · Sat, Aug 17, 2024 · 60m

    Queen Elizabeth's arrival sparks manipulation and intrigue within the Valois Court; a dramatic fencing match for the Queen's affections ends in a shocking revelation, leaving the Court in turmoil.

  • E7
    A House Divided
    Aired · Sat, Aug 24, 2024 · 60m

    Tensions escalate as Edith and her followers wield newfound power while Catherine grapples with political manipulations and betrayals; as Queen Elizabeth's schemes unravel, Catherine must strategize to secure power and navigate a web of deceit.

  • E8
    All Saints Day
    Aired · Sat, Aug 31, 2024 · 60m

    Catherine's actions lead to chaos and bloodshed, leaving a trail of devastation in their wake; Catherine's desperate measures may prevent total war, or they could unleash forces beyond her control.
